How do you know when CD rates go up?

Financial websites such as Learn Bonds and Deposit Accounts provide CD rate forecasts and summaries for investors, according to each website. Deposit Accounts provides readers with the current rates on 1-year CDs and under 1-year CDs, and the banks offering the certificates of deposit.
Several factors determine bank CD rates, including the length of time until the CD matures and the current interest rate environment, explains About Money. The interest rate environment includes rates in general and not just rates on CDs. Many times, investors find that credit unions offer higher interest rates on CDs than traditional banks because they are nonprofit organizations.
